The Finishing Department of Edwards Manufacturing has the following production and cost data for July:
1. Transferred out, 3,000 units.
2. Started 2,000 units that are 40% completed at July 31.
3. Materials added, $30,000; conversion costs incurred, $19,000.
Materials are entered at the beginning of the process. Conversion costs are incurred uniformly during the process.
Instructions
(a) Compute the equivalent units of production for materials and conversion costs for the month of July.
(b) Compute unit costs and prepare a cost reconciliation schedule.
